More Couples Divorcing as Recession Eases

There has been an increase in the number of divorce cases in recent months. One possible reason for this happening is because of the recession becoming much less serious. It’s thought that several people who were in troubled marriages simply waited until the financial crises have eased slightly. People start to feel more comfortable in their abilities and future and so will start divorcing.

A previous employee of Disney World decided that it was the right time for her to divorce, and leave her partner. She explained to a Suffolk County Divorce Lawyer that she had been in a troubled marriage for several years before deciding to leave.

It has been explained that during the real estate boom a couple of years ago, her husband took some of the equity from their home to buy apartment units. The apartment units were bought through the spouses name to benefit from a better credit rating, it was explained. However, due to the financial crisis many of these apartments remained empty. This meant that unpaid rent notices and loan payments were quickly becoming out of control. The couple had no choice other than declare bankruptcy.

Many people in troubled marriages must have been waiting for the financial crisis to ease. When people start to feel more comfortable then they will then decide whether or not they want to divorce.

The facts have actually proved that this theory is correct. The figures obtained say that the number of family law or divorce cases in Orlando have increased by 12% in 2010. And in 2008, the number of divorces in the state had fallen by 5%. This does suggest that people are more concerned with surviving in lean times than they are divorcing and getting out of troubled relationships. Many people think that this is actually a little strange. One of the leading causes of divorce is actually because of financial stress. During the recession it would be much more likely that this stress would break up marriages, however this is not the case.

Court Rules Against Gay Divorce in Texas

In what may seem to be a strange twist of legal interpretation, a Texas court of appeals has ruled that gay couples who were legally married in other states, where gay marriage is legal, may not divorce in Texas – a state where gay marriage is not recognized by the law, according to a New York Family Lawyer.
The 5th Texas Court of Appeleas made the ruling, which stated that a Dallas judge did not have jurisdiction to grant a divorce to two men who lived in Dallas, but were married in Massachusetts, said a New York Family Lawyer.
The same judge also made the ruling that Texas could not limit marriage to being only between a man and a woman. The appeals court disagreed, saying that the Texas laws against same-sex marriage do not violate the Constitution.
The Dallas couple, who are only known by aliases in their court filings, were married in 2006 in Massachusetts, but were separated two years later. The attorney for one of the men told a New York Family Lawyer they had not yet decided if they were going to make an appeal to the Texas Supreme Court.
